Tosanoides is a genus of marine ray-finned fish in the family Anthiadidae. They are found in the Atlantic and Pacific oceans.
==Species== There are currently six recognized species in this genus: Tosanoides annepatrice Pyle, Greene, Copus & Randall, 2018 Tosanoides aphrodite Pinheiro, C. R. Rocha & L. A. Rocha, 2018 (Aphrodite anthias) Tosanoides bennetti Allen & F. Walsh, 2019 (Live specimens were for the first time filmed during a 2020 research project in the Coral Sea by Australian scientists.) Tosanoides filamentosus Kamohara, 1953 Tosanoides flavofasciatus Katayama & Masuda, 1980 Tosanoides obama Pyle, Greene & Kosaki, 2016
